Cefepime Hydrochloride, a fourth generation cephalosporin antibiotic, is known for its broad-spectrum activity. Its primary cefepime hydrochloride uses include the treatment of moderate to severe infections caused by susceptible bacteria, particularly Gram-negative organisms. Its efficacy in treating gram negative bacterial infections makes it a vital tool in clinical settings.

The cefepime hydrochloride mechanism of action involves inhibiting bacterial cell wall synthesis, leading to bacterial death. Dosage regimens are typically determined by the severity of the infection, the patient's renal function, and the specific pathogen being targeted. It is usually administered intravenously or intramuscularly. While Cefepime Hydrochloride is generally well-tolerated, awareness of potential side effects is important. These can include gastrointestinal disturbances, allergic reactions, and changes in blood counts. Healthcare providers must monitor patients closely during treatment to identify and manage any adverse reactions promptly.
